Baylor Preview
Baylor comes in hot after beating Kansas State 35โ34 and routing Oklahoma State 45โ27. Quarterback Sawyer Robertson has been exceptional, throwing for 2,058 yards with 19 touchdowns to only four interceptions. His accuracy and poise in key situations have lifted the Bearsโ offense to another level. Running back Bryson Washington provides a balanced attack with 557 rushing yards and five scores, giving Baylor a dependable ground presence to keep defenses honest. Josh Cameron remains the top receiving threat with 456 yards and three touchdowns on 32 grabs, consistently finding space.
The Bears have tightened up on the other side of the ball, holding opponents to under 30 points in four of the last five outings. Linebacker Keaton Thomas anchors the unit with 51 tackles, while Emarโrion Winston and Kaleb Elarms-Orr have combined for five sacks, generating steady backfield pressure. That ability to disrupt opposing offenses could prove vital against TCUโs effective passing game.

TCU Preview
TCU looks to rebound after a 41โ28 road loss at Kansas State. Quarterback Josh Hoover continues to steer the offense effectively, throwing for 1,517 yards and 15 touchdowns. His command of short and intermediate throws keeps the Horned Frogs moving, especially when combining with receiver Eric McAlister, who leads the team with 385 yards and five touchdowns. Kevorian Barnes has struggled to ignite the rushing attack, totaling 204 yards on 37 carries, leaving the passing game to shoulder most of the production.
The Horned Frogsโ defense has been up and down, yielding 27 points per game over the past three contests. Linebacker Kaleb Elarms-Orr leads TCU with 40 tackles and three sacks, showing the ability to apply pressure. However, containing Baylorโs balanced attack will require better tackling and improved coverage, particularly in the middle of the field.
Baylor vs TCU Prediction
This game sets up as an offensive duel between two quarterbacks who protect the football and capitalize on big plays. Baylorโs recent momentum and superior balance on offense give the Bears a narrow edge, but home-field advantage keeps TCU firmly in contention. Expect scoring on both sides with a few late-game defensive stands deciding the outcome.
Prediction: Baylor 34, TCU 31
